About the Cost of Living in Hazardville
The median home value in Hazardville is $230,400 — 24% below the national median of $305,000. Median rent runs $1,407/month, 7% higher than the national median of $1,314/month. The median household income of $96,531/year is 29% higher than the US median of $74,580. The local unemployment rate is 4.7%, below the national average of 4.8%. Connecticut's top state income tax rate is 7.0% and the combined sales tax is 6.3%. Overall, Hazardville has a cost of living index of 88 versus the US average of 100, meaning it is 12% less expensive.
